Templates define the structure, metrics, and analysis approach for a report. Instead of describing what you want from scratch, pick a template and let it guide the AI.

How Report Templates Work

Each template specifies:

  • The analysis objectives (what questions to answer)
  • Required data fields (what columns your data needs)
  • Metrics and KPIs to calculate
  • Chart types to generate
  • Output structure (sections, headings, format)

When you select a template and a data source, clariBI's AI uses the template as instructions for analyzing your data. The output is a structured report tailored to your actual numbers.

Template Quality

Templates vary in specificity. Some are broad ("Monthly Business Overview") and work with almost any data. Others are narrow ("Shopify Store Revenue Analysis") and expect specific column names. The template detail view shows required fields before you commit.

Pro Tip

If no template fits your exact need, use the closest one and add a custom instruction. For example, select "Monthly Sales Summary" but add the note: "Focus specifically on subscription revenue and exclude one-time purchases." The AI will adapt the template's structure to your instructions.

After Generating

Template-generated reports can be edited, reshared, scheduled for recurring runs, or exported. The template is just the starting configuration — each generated report is an independent document.
